Introduction

Rocky Mountain National Park is a vast expanse of mountainous terrain in Colorado, known for its diverse ecosystems and scenic vistas. Visitors come to hike its extensive trail network, which includes routes suitable for all skill levels, from easy walks around Bear Lake to challenging climbs like Longs Peak.

The park has a rich history, with evidence of Native American presence dating back thousands of years. It became a national park in 1915, thanks to the efforts of early conservationists. Today, it remains a popular destination for outdoor enthusiasts seeking to experience the beauty of the Rockies.

Things to know

Expect long wait times during peak summer months, especially at popular trailheads.
Entry fees are required, and reservations are recommended for campgrounds.
Dress in layers, as weather can change rapidly in the mountains.
Bring plenty of water and snacks, as dining options are limited.
